Equifax charging £1.50 extra to post credit file?

As the title says. Surely this is ridiculous. Wasn't the point of the £2.00 to cover this sort of thing to start with?

I don't want it visible online for 30 days, I want a physical copy of my report as implied.

Anyone heard of this yet?

I said *No. I am not paying extra over the stat. amount.* and put the phone down.

    I recently got my credit report. I downloaded the form from their website, printed it, filled it and posted it to the address provided along with a £2.00 cheque.

    Received the report by post in 5-7 days.

    Hope that helps
